For 75 years, Moog has been at the forefront of precision motion control technology, designing systems that are relied upon in some of the world's most advanced aircraft, spacecraft and defence programmes.Today, the company supplies flight control systems and critical aerospace components for many of the world's leading aviation manufacturers and defence organisations, with its technology used on programmes including the F-35 Lightning II, Airbus aircraft and Boeing platforms, as well as space exploration and launch missions.
Based at its recently expanded Tewkesbury site, Moog continues to invest in cutting-edge engineering, manufacturing and testing facilities, giving employees the opportunity to work with the latest technologies while contributing to globally significant aerospace programmes from here in Gloucestershire.
